Understanding JailATM Deposit Process

When using JailATM to make deposits for your loved ones, it’s important to be familiar with the deposit process. Here, we’ll discuss the accepted payment methods, fees for deposits, and deposit limits at JailATM.

Accepted Payment Methods at JailATM

JailATM accepts Visa and MasterCard for deposits. However, it’s important to note that prepaid cards are not supported. To make a deposit, simply enter your card information during the transaction process. Rest assured that your payment details are securely processed to ensure your loved one receives the funds on time.

Fees for JailATM Deposits

Before finalizing the deposit, JailATM will display the applicable fees for the transaction. These fees can vary depending on the facility where your loved one is located. It’s important to review the fees before proceeding with the deposit to ensure you are aware of the total cost.

Deposit Limits at JailATM

JailATM imposes deposit limits to ensure fairness and security for all users. The maximum deposit limit is set at $300 per week for each resident. However, it’s important to note that these deposit limits may vary by facility. If you exceed the deposit limit, you may need to wait until the next week to make another deposit.

Common Issues with JailATM Deposits

If you find that your deposit has not been received by the inmate within the expected timeframe of 24-48 hours, it is important to take action. Contact the facility where the inmate is located and inform them of the issue. They will initiate an investigation to determine the cause of the delay and work towards resolving it. It is crucial to provide any necessary information or documentation requested by the facility to expedite the process.

In some cases, a deposit may accidentally be made to the wrong resident. If you realize that you have made a deposit to the incorrect inmate, it is essential to act promptly. Immediately contact the facility and explain the situation. They may be able to transfer the funds to the correct resident or provide a refund, depending on their policies and procedures. Keep in mind that each facility may have different protocols in place for correcting deposit errors.

It is important to note that deposit refund requests are generally not accepted by JailATM, as all sales are considered final. Therefore, it is crucial to verify all information before making a deposit to ensure accuracy. Double-check the recipient’s details, such as the inmate’s name and ID, to avoid any potential errors. By taking these precautions, you can minimize the likelihood of encountering issues with your deposits and ensure that the funds reach the intended recipient in a timely manner.

Common Issues with JailATM Transactions

JailATM Transactions

When using JailATM for transactions, you may encounter certain common issues that can be frustrating. Understanding these issues and knowing how to resolve them can help ensure a smooth experience with JailATM.

Payer Authentication Issues

Payer authentication issues can occur when logging into your Verified by Visa or MasterCard SecureCode account. If the login fails, it can prevent your transaction from going through. To resolve this, make sure you have entered the correct login credentials for your verified account. If you continue to experience problems, contact your card issuer for assistance in resolving the payer authentication issue.

Duplicate Deposits on JailATM

It is possible to accidentally make duplicate deposits on JailATM, resulting in multiple charges for the same transaction. This can happen if you click the deposit button multiple times or encounter a technical glitch during the transaction process. If you notice duplicate charges on your account, contact the facility or JailATM customer support immediately. They will be able to assist you in investigating the duplicate deposits and resolving the issue.

Failed Transactions on JailATM

Occasionally, transactions on JailATM may fail for various reasons. This can include issues such as cash advance transactions, invalid cards, or bank declines. If your transaction fails, it is important to check the details of the transaction and verify that all information is correct. If you believe the issue lies with your card or bank, contact your card issuer or bank for further assistance.
